The Lost World: Jurassic Park's Animatronic Raptors
FULL STORY here: bit.ly/JP123Din...
For THE LOST WORLD: JURASSIC PARK, the dinosaur builders at Stan Winston Studio were determined to improve upon the groundbreaking velociraptor puppets they had created for #JurassicPark. Incorporating state-of-the-art fabrication technologies, ultra-realistic artistic finishes, and cutting-edge hydraulic performance control, the "Lost World" raptors again raised the bar for achievement in Practical Creature Effects.
In this exclusive video compilation from the SWS archives, you'll hear about the painstaking process from some of the team who made it possible, including raptor mechanics David Covarrubias, Rich Haugen & raptor artist David Monzingo.
